Castle
Photo: Dcastor, CC0.
is a 17th-century mansion near , Sweden. It is situated by Sävelången Lake in . In the latter half of the 19th century, Nääs became known for its craft college, and for more than 50 years it was regarded as 'Sweden's window to the world'.
